How they compare

OECD members currently reports 88.70 million against 4.99 million in Kenya, a difference of 83.71 million.

That makes OECD members's figure about 17.8 times Kenya's.

Across all 47 years both countries report, OECD members has been ahead every year.

Kenya ranks 17th and OECD members ranks 16th of 204 countries.

OECD members has averaged higher in every one of the 5 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Kenya OECD members Difference Ahead
1970s 455,158 68.26 million 67.80 million OECD members
1980s 1.12 million 77.16 million 76.04 million OECD members
1990s 1.69 million 78.29 million 76.60 million OECD members
2000s 2.45 million 86.21 million 83.76 million OECD members
2010s 4.16 million 87.61 million 83.45 million OECD members

Averages of every year both report within each decade.
